#7b9990 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b9990 is composed of 48.2% red, 60%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.9%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 162 degrees, a saturation of 12.8% and a lightness of 54.1%. #7b9990 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#003321.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#7b9990 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7b9990 has RGB values of R:123, G:153,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 8100240.

Shades and Tints of #7b9990
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f7f6 is the lightest one.
